Job Summary
Physics Applications - Researcher Senior role at Vinci focusing on production-ready physics simulations augmented with machine learning. Collaborate with Physicists, AI researchers, Software Engineers, and Computational Geometry experts to advance temporal propagation Schemas, generate/curate training and verification data, and move early prototypes through iteration to customer use. Leverage the Vinci framework to expand capabilities across multiphysics domains, scale simulation throughput, and support global deployments for Tier-1 semiconductor/hardware customers. Strong emphasis on publishing/applying simulation techniques (FEM/FEA, Molecular Dynamics, FDTD), applied ML (transformers, GraphNNs), and modern ML practices (training/evaluation, CI, validation) in a production environment.
Required Qualifications
- MS/MSc with 4+ years experience
- PhD with 2+ years experience
- 2+ years using or building physics simulators
- FEM, FEA, Molecular Dynamics, FDTD
- Applied machine learning approaches
- Computer Vision, GraphNN, Transformer Architectures
- PyTorch, Numpy, CUDA
- Training & Evaluation practices
- Have contributed to a production data processing system
